If you have ever given blood or had your blood tested, you've gotten a peek of what phlebotomists do. Laboratories apply phlebotomists to accumulate quality blood samples from patients and generate reliable evaluation result in the lab--from toxin screenings and cholesterol counts, to tests for viruses and bacterial infections. Many phlebotomists who work on the road, are certified through nationally established agencies, like the American Society for Clinical Pathology (ASCP), the American Phlebotomy Association (APA), or the National Center for Competency Testing (NCCT).
